The Opportunity

We're seeking a Senior Workplace Relations Specialist who understands how important it is to pay people correctly — not just as a payroll function, but as a core compliance and governance priority. This role leads the development and delivery of a payroll compliance program that ensures regulatory and statutory alignment between Regis' payroll systems and workplace relations obligations.

You'll work across the business to ensure our systems, processes, and operational practices are compliant with Enterprise Agreements, Modern Awards, policies, and legislation. With a strong focus on continuous improvement, this role identifies and mitigates risk while embedding a compliance mindset across Regis.

You'll apply your deep knowledge of payroll operations and industrial instruments to provide expert advice, tools, and guidance to leaders. You'll also play a key role in ensuring EBA terms and conditions are correctly configured into our Time & Attendance system (HumanForce) — working closely with IT and tech providers to ensure accurate implementation.

How You'll Make an Impact

Industrial Instrument Payroll Compliance

  • Lead the development of an end-to-end payroll compliance framework across stakeholder groups responsible for configuring EBAs into payroll systems.
  • Provide instruction and oversight to IT and technical teams on the correct configuration of EBA terms and conditions into HumanForce, ensuring alignment with payroll outcomes.
  • Ensure payroll systems, processes, and operational requirements are compliant with Enterprise Agreements, Awards, policies, and legislation.
  • Develop a compliance assurance framework to document and review agreement implementation against Regis policies, contracts, and related materials.
  • Support timely implementation of policy, award, and agreement changes into systems.

Payroll Compliance Risk & Controls

  • Identify and respond to compliance risks and breaches, ensuring future payroll compliance.
  • Proactively explore and raise improvement ideas to strengthen compliance.
  • Document and regularly review systems and processes for ongoing compliance assurance.
  • Collaborate across Payroll, HR, and Workplace Relations to solve complex issues with pragmatism, legal rigour, and operational insight.

Project Delivery & Capability Building

  • Provide advice and input into key initiatives including Work Value Case Stage 3, Annual Wage Review, and Phoenix project delivery.
  • Embed payroll compliance thinking into change management activities.
  • Develop and deliver a compliance capability building program aligned with Workplace Relations and Enterprise Bargaining strategies.
